The next race is at Austra.

Its a high fuel consumption track and medium on Tyres.

on a rough guide I did:
FW:590
RW:590
E:600
B:650
G:690
S:500

but work on it to get a better time or to suit your driver...

Soft Tyres
roughly about 287liters for the whole race (thats 5.5 per lap). I last did a 2 stop

Rain probability: 90%-95% for the beginning of the race so maybe a very short first stint

Also upadate and worn parts on your car that may not make another race
